4 - 8 years

0 Lacs

Posted:1 week ago| Platform: Shine logo

Apply

Work Mode

On-site

Job Type

Full Time

Job Description

We are looking for an experienced Airflow Developer with 4-5 years of expertise to create, implement, and manage efficient, scalable, and dependable workflows utilizing Apache Airflow. The perfect candidate should possess a solid comprehension of data pipelines, ETL procedures, and orchestration strategies. Your role will involve collaborating with diverse teams to ensure smooth integration and enhancement of workflows within our data ecosystem. Your responsibilities will include designing and crafting workflows, Directed Acyclic Graphs (DAGs), and custom operators employing Apache Airflow. You will partner with data engineers, analysts, and stakeholders to grasp requirements and transform them into scalable workflows. Monitoring, troubleshooting, and optimizing Airflow pipelines for reliability and performance will be crucial. Integration of Airflow with different data sources, storage systems, and APIs will also be part of your duties. Moreover, you will be expected to follow best practices for code quality, version control, and deployment processes, as well as produce comprehensive documentation for workflows, configurations, and procedures. Ensuring the scalability, security, and maintainability of data pipelines by implementing suitable solutions will be essential. Additionally, you will be responsible for managing and updating the Airflow environment, including upgrades and plugins. The ideal candidate should have 4 to 5 years of experience in constructing and supervising workflows using Apache Airflow. Proficiency in Python programming for Airflow DAGs and custom operator development is required. A strong understanding of ETL/ELT processes, data pipeline orchestration, SQL, and databases (e.g., PostgreSQL, MySQL, or NoSQL) is essential. Familiarity with cloud platforms (AWS, GCP, or Azure) and their data services, as well as knowledge of CI/CD pipelines and version control systems (e.g., Git), is preferred. Strong problem-solving abilities and attention to detail are highly valued. Desirable qualifications include experience with containerization tools like Docker, orchestration systems like Kubernetes, big data technologies such as Spark, Hadoop, or Kafka, and data warehousing solutions like Snowflake, Redshift, or BigQuery. Knowledge of monitoring and alerting tools (e.g., Prometheus, Grafana) would be an advantage.,

Mock Interview

Practice Video Interview with JobPe AI

Start Job-Specific Interview
cta

Start Your Job Search Today

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

Job Application AI Bot

Job Application AI Bot

Apply to 20+ Portals in one click

Download Now

Download the Mobile App

Instantly access job listings, apply easily, and track applications.

coding practice

Enhance Your Skills

Practice coding challenges to boost your skills

Start Practicing Now

RecommendedJobs for You